Race one, got away from the lights well and tipped into Gerards 5th gear in around 12th position. I was carrying a bit more speed into the entry than those immediately in front and either side, couldnt go anywhere so closed the throttle down to bring my pace down to match, when someone ahead touched a brake, the guy in front but slightly to my right stood it up momentarily, his back wheel clipped my front wheel and suddenly i was running off the tarmac at circa 100mph, across the grass, through the gravel and towards the tyre wall. Somehow kept it upright and got it under control about 6feet from the tyre wall... rejoined the track in last (28th) and could see the tail end of the pack already going through Edwina's. I went on a bit of a mission to catch up. With 8 people that did not finish, and 5 that i caught and passed, i finished 15th. just 4 seconds behind 14th. After my rather sphincter trembling excursion, i managed a best lap of 1'05

Race 2 was ok... good start from 22nd place, went into gerards about 14th, but the race 1 incident was in my mind and i found myself braking for the corner a bit too much/early, also i had a couple of passing opportunities that i decided to back down from as they were a bit too risky. Ended up in a 6 or 7 way battle for 11th, with positions being swapped at every corner, but finished 14th. I was ½ sec per lap slower than in the 1st race, but still posting 1'05s.

It would have been nice to utilise the DNF's from race 1 and capitalise on those extra points that were up for grabs, but i managed to salvage more from the excursion than i expected. Maintained 9th in the championship, but it is close!
